Hunter ICV Valve Repair and Maintenance Tips

Keeping your Hunter ICV valve in tip-top shape is crucial for optimal irrigation performance. Regularly inspect your valves for any signs of wear and tear, such as cracks, leaks, or corrosion. Ensure the valve diaphragm is properly seated and replace it if damaged. Clean the strainer regularly to prevent debris from obstructing water flow.

Inspect your valve for leaks by slowly opening the faucet connected to it. Should a leak is detected, tighten any loose connections or replace faulty components. Lubricate moving parts with a silicone-based lubricant to maximize efficiency.

  • Consult your Hunter ICV valve’s user manual for specific repair and maintenance instructions.
  • Adhere to all safety precautions when working with irrigation systems, including disconnecting the power supply before servicing.
